This research automates robotic operations using Cloud DevOps frameworks to improve robotic system efficiency, scalability, and innovation. The main goals are to examine the pros and cons of Continuous Deployment (CD) in robotics and design implementation solutions. Cloud computing, DevOps, and robotic systems literature are reviewed using secondary sources to identify trends, difficulties, and best practices. Significant results show that Cloud DevOps frameworks increase productivity and reliability by providing quick, automatic upgrades, real-time data processing, edge computing, and strong security. Robotic system complexity, security threats, and specialist expertise limit the integration procedure. Policy implications include vital security requirements for cloud-based robotic systems, robotics and DevOps education and training funding, and research into merging new methods with ancient systems. Addressing these restrictions via specific rules and practices may improve robotic operations and develop automation technology.
